Supply-Demand Dynamics Dominate Market Landscape; Formic Acid Prices Remain Stable with a Slight Increase
February 9th News
According to the commodity market analysis system: Recently, formic acid in China has shown a steady upward trend. As of February 9, the benchmark price for 85% formic acid in China was 2,440 CNY per ton, up 3.83% from 2,350 CNY per ton in the same period last week (February 2), up 6.09% month-over-month, and down 17.29% year-over-year.
Supply Side: Maintenance and Capacity Load Dominate, Inventory Provides Support
Supply is one of the core driving factors behind the fluctuations in the formic acid market this period. On one hand, plant maintenance has led to a temporary reduction in supply. A 100,000-ton capacity facility in Liaocheng was under maintenance in the early part of the month, directly impacting regional supply. On the other hand, most manufacturers' facilities are not operating at full capacity, and some have reduced production temporarily, leading to a continued tight supply situation in the market, providing a fundamental support for price increases. Additionally, the impact of inventory is particularly crucial. At the end of January, manufacturers offered discounts to secure a large number of orders, keeping the market inventory at a moderately low level in the early part of the month, further highlighting the tight supply situation and becoming a significant driver of price increases. The reasonable buffer of industry inventory in the earlier period also prevented the supply gap caused by maintenance from leading to significant price fluctuations.
Demand Side: China’s rigid demand is weak, and exports piling up at ports are providing a supplementary boost.
On the demand side, we’re seeing a divergent pattern characterized by “weak domestic demand in China, supported by robust exports.” In the Chinese market, the approaching Spring Festival holiday is the key influencing factor. Enterprises in downstream sectors such as rubber, pharmaceuticals, leather goods, and agrochemicals are gradually wrapping up their inventory preparations, adopting a more cautious purchasing stance. Most of their procurement is driven by rigid demand, with limited willingness to stockpile, thus exerting only limited upward pressure on formic acid prices. On the export front, the arrival of the pre-holiday port-loading period has emerged as an important bright spot for demand. Export shipments have increased compared to earlier periods, effectively absorbing some of China’s supply and providing certain support to price levels.
Formic acid data analysts believe that, considering the current market landscape and the trends on both the supply and demand sides, it is expected that the Chinese formic acid market will mainly maintain stable prices before the Spring Festival, with a relatively limited price fluctuation. Specific developments still need to be monitored for changes in supply and demand.
